Given our harsh winters with road salt and temperature swings, watch for premature wear on suspension components (like struts and bushings) and brake corrosion. Acuras, particularly older models, can also experience transmission issues and power steering pump leaks, which should be addressed promptly.

Yes, our region's use of gravel roads and winter driving makes regular AWD system service crucial. Have a local technician check the rear differential fluid and the Dual Pump System fluid (on applicable models) more frequently than the manual suggests, as dirt and hard use can accelerate wear.
